War in Ukraine: Russia launched 85 drones and one missile overnight

The Ukrainian Air Force, in a statement on Telegram, claimed to have shot down 61 of these drones, including Iranian-designed Shahed drones and decoy drones. According to this source, the regions of Sumy (northeast), Donetsk (east), Chernihiv (north) and Dnipropetrovsk (central-east) were attacked.
Russian drone and missile strikes hit Ukraine almost every night, regularly causing deaths and injuries. Kyiv is asking its allies to provide it with more air defense systems to repel these constant attacks.
The strikes in Ukraine on Friday night came as the highly anticipated meeting between Russian President Vladimir Putin and US President Donald Trump was taking place in Alaska, but the meeting did not result in a ceasefire as kyiv and its European allies had hoped.
